My science fair project is about how different roof colors affect the temperature inside a house. I chose this project because I live in Arizona, where it is very hot, and I wanted to see if the color of your roof really makes a big difference. After I collected my data, I learned that roof color does matter and light colored roofs kept the inside of a house cooler than dark colored roofs. This project is important because it can help people make smart choices about their roof color and possibly save them money on energy bills.
